The Program Manager, MA Counselling Psychology (MA CPSY) in conjunction with the Program Director, oversees the coordination and administration of all CPSY related programming, manages the admissions process, and the day-to-day operations within the program.

Key Areas of Accountability
**Program Administration & Management**
- Work closely with the MA CPSY Program Director in program planning and development
- Review existing programs and liaise with the relevant University departments, community organizations and external stakeholders to ensure program objectives and curriculum development meet the current and future needs of the counselling profession in Canada.
- Monitor and maintain necessary institutional agreements in conjunction with clinical staff
- Conduct regular research on other graduate counselling and psychology programs in order to ensure relevance with the competition and maintain awareness of trends in the field as needed
- Organize and coordinate annual MA CPSY Advisory Committee meeting
- In conjunction with the MA CPSY Program Director, coordinate program accreditation and ensure necessary documentation and support is compiled and submitted in a timely and effective manner
- In collaboration with the Dean of FHSS and the Program Director, manage faculty, sessional, part-time and graduate teaching assistant contracts and workloads
- Provide consultation and direction to students seeking assistance and guidance regarding course planning, registration, and degree completion (grad audit) concerns
- Active member of the Research Team in assisting faculty and students with thesis-related processes, forms and defences; liaise with the Office of Graduate Studies on behalf of CPSY

**Finance & Budgeting**
- In collaboration with the Program Director, manage financial activities in the Department, including scholarship credit activity for core faculty
- Administer operating budgets and ensure compliance with University and/or agency policies and procedures
- Manage the internal financial system for project accounts and research grants

**Admissions Management**
- Answer program inquiries, complaints, and concerns from applicants
- Conduct admissions transcript and file reviews for applicants. Ensure admission processes are completed within the designated time frame
- Effectively communicate and provide positive and professional public relations with the community and prospective applicants to the program

**Program Systems Support**
- Design, develop, and maintain efficient program archives and data management
- Update and maintain program archives as needed

**Supervision**
- In consultation with the Program Director, plan, oversee and coordinate job descriptions for each service area
- Oversee interviewing, selecting, hiring, supervising, training, scheduling and orientation of new staff and student workers
- Coordinate the process for faculty recruitment and hiring in conjunction with the Provost’s Office
